HAZARDOUS AREA ZONES
- Zone 1 – according to ATEX a place in which an explosive atmosphere consisting of a mixture with air of flammable substances in the form of gas, vapour or mist is likely to occur in normal operation occasionally.
- Zone 2 – according to ATEX a place in which an explosive atmosphere consisting of a mixture with air of flammable substances in the form of gas, vapour or mist is not likely to occur in normal operation but, if it does occur, persists for a short period only.

Although cable joints are not formally certified according to ATEX there are several minimum specification and performance requirements for cable joints when being used to connect, repair or joint cables in hazardous areas.
For example 3M LVI-3 type cable joints include specially formulated 3M Scotchcast 1402FR resin – this cable jointing resin is hydro carbon resistant, flame retardant, halogen free and chemical resistant for use in hazardous area locations.

Landlord’s Services
FEEDER PILLARs
Mechanical & Electrical Engineering Services – Manor House Development (Travelodge Addendum Specification)
A 60kVA 100A 3 phase electricity supply shall be provided.
This supply shall be terminated in a 100Amp 3 phase service cut-out mounted on a class 0 timber backing board within a Landlords feeder pillar.
The feeder pillar / control cabinet shall be vandal resistant IP65 hot dipped galvanised steel cabinet as per the Lucy Fortress Pillars or equal and approved.
The feeder pillar shall be painted to match the lighting columns and fitted with a Yale Lock or equal and approved.
Provide a new 100A 3 phase metal cased distribution board enclosed within a feeder pillar to serve the landlords services i.e. external lighting, vehicle charging points, CCTV, petrol interceptor.
All distribution boards shall be provided with integral main switch disconnectors miniature circuit breakers, blanks, lockable doors and 3 sets of keys to each of the door locks.
Provide PVC/PVC insulated single core cables from the service cut-out to the revenue meter and from the revenue meter to the distribution board.
Distribution boards shall generally employ type C miniature circuit breakers for final sub circuit protection.
The distribution board shall be provided with Class II surge protection as detailed in BS EN 62305.
The distribution board shall be sized to include a minimum of 25% spare outgoing ways arrnaged evenly over each phase, which shall be fitted with individual blanking plates.
Distribution boards shall employ miniature circuit breakers for final sub circuit protection. Circuit breakersshall be selected to take account of the thermal and magnetic effects of loads serrved, taking due account of any starting currents. Particular care shall be taken when selecting circuit breakers protecting circuits supplying LED driver units.
Distribution boards shall be labelled and scheduled in accordance with BS7671 – miniature circuit breakers shall comply with relevant British and European standards.

PILC Cables Paper Insulated Lead Cables
Oil barrier heat shrink sleeves are applied to PILC cables to prevent the cable oil from dripping out and can be used to increase the cable insulation up to 33kV for joints and terminations. These oil barrier heat shrink tubes are made from high quality cross linked polyolefin material and are clear (transparent) – the heat shrink tubes can be supplied on continuous spools or pre-cut lengths.
Prior to jointing cables the paper insulated cables can be wiped down using cable cleaners to remove the oil residue and ensure clean jointing of cables.

The CATU Electrical range of insulated tools comply with the NF EN 60900 and IEC 60900 standards – these insulated tools are used by cable jointers and electrical engineers for live working and jointing cables up to 1000 volts.
CATU insulated hand tools are dielectrically tested to 10,000 volts AC by electrical testing and severe mechanical tests including impact tests, tearing tests and puncture tests to meet these standards and are for working live at nominal voltages up to 1kV AC and 1.5kV DC.

3M Wraparound Heat Shrink Cable Repair sleeves are designed to quickly repair damaged cable jacketing. They are also suitable for use with cable joints and as additional corrosion protection on undamaged cables in hazardous, harsh and extreme operating environments in underground or surface mining applications.
3M HDCW is made from modified cross-linked polyolefin with a hot-melt adhesive coated to the inner side of the sleeve. Upon heating, the sleeve shrinks and the adhesive melts, thereby achieving a safe and watertight bond between the sleeve and the cable.
A corrosion proof metal clip is then used to fully close the heat shrink sleeve.
3M HDCW wraparound heat shrink cable repair sleeves are designed to quickly repair damaged cable jacketing – they can also be used to rejacket in-line cable splices.
HDCW wrap sleeves can be used as insulation material on cable and splices up to 1000 volts and as jacket repair material on cable up to 35kV. 3M HDCW is made from modified cross-linked polyolefin with a hot-melt adhesive coated to the inner side of the sleeve.
The design of the heat shrink wrap style sleeve allows it to be installed in tight spaces with ordinary heating equipment such as a heat shrink torch.

How to Install Wraparound Repair Sleeves
- Position the heat shrink wraparound sleeve over the cable damage, joint or splice and close the metal channel
- Apply heat using the heat shrink gas torch to shrink the sleeve onto the cable sheath and melt the adhesive liner
- The finished sleeve is allowed to cool creating moisture proof and corrosion resistant cable seal

Cold Shrink Cable Repair
Where “hot-working” is not permitted due to atmospheric presence of flammable gases in potentially explosive atmospheres and hazardous area locations Cold Shrink tubes can be used to repair cables where access is possible to the open-end of the cable circuit – not suitable for repairing cables mid-circuit or mid-span unless cable can be isolated, uncoupled and disconnected from mains power supply.
If a flexible repair to cable is required we can provide 3M Scotchcast resin based cable repair solutions specified for marine and offshore with excellent resistance to seawater environments, submersion and exposure.
